Kano Supplementary Poll License To Violence – Obi by AreaNews: 5:15pm On Mar 25, 2019
The vice presidential candidate of the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) in the February 23 election, Mr Peter Obi, has described last Saturday’s governorship supplementary election in Kano as scandalous and the height of brigandage.

The conduct of the election, Obi said, was akin to giving official license that could motivate Nigerians into violent acts and thereby destroying the country’s youths.

In a statement Monday by his media office, Obi said what all democratic watchers saw in Kano state rerun election, amounted to licensing our youths for violence, and setting a very dangerous precedent.

He said, “We are now institutionalizing thuggery and rigging as process of coming into power, which is very dangerous precedent for our country”.
